Carmen Comes Home
Originally released in 1951. Carmen Comes Home is a comedy/music film. directed by Keisuke Kinoshita. At just 86 minutes, it's a tight, focused story.
Starring Hideko Takamine, Shūji Sano, and Chishū Ryū
Synopsis
A rural village elder plans an event on the return of a farmer's daughter from the city, unaware that she has become a Westernized burlesque artist.
